This simple, practical, and concise guide to structural steel design – using the Load and Resistance Factor Design (LRFD) and the Allowable Strength Design (ASD) methods -- will equip the reader with the necessary skills for designing real-world structures. Following a holistic, project-based learning approach that bridges the gap between engineering education and professional practice, the design of each building component is presented in a way such that the reader can see how each element fits into the entire building design and construction process. Structural details and practical example exercises that realistically mirror what obtains in professional design practice are presented
